| definition | noun A deputy is the second most important person in an organization such as a business or government department . Someone's deputy often acts on their behalf when they are not there. ...France's minister for culture and his deputy. ...the academy's deputy director, Vladimir Kudryatsev. In some parliaments or law-making bodies, the elected members are called deputies . The president appealed to deputies to approve the plan quickly. |
